As i had mentioned in that article, the placement of a temporary the day of implant placement has significant advantages in preserving the gingival form. Temporization materials used for interim applications in dentistry show a range of stress relaxation behavior with highly significant differences between materials in important parameters such as initial and final relaxation modulus, and transient relaxation modulus or other relaxation parameter profiles. The selection of an appropriate treatment plan for cases of dental fluorosis depends on the severity of the condition. It is essential to have adequate knowledge of temporization techniques and material properties in order to satisfy a wide variety of clinical requirements such as time, occlusal load and wear,complexity of access and absence of tooth structure.
